St Johnstone have suffered a blow with the news Martin Hardie faces a spell on the sidelines through injury.

Hardie picked up a knee knock in a behind-closed-doors game against Falkirk on Tuesday.

It is feared the 33-year-old may have sustained medial ligament damage with Saints boss Derek McInnes expecting Hardie to be sidelined for several weeks.

"It was a good work-out for a number of players on a very heavy pitch but Martin's injury has overshadowed what was a very worthwhile exercise," McInnes told the club's official website

"We'll assess it over the next day or two but my early thoughts are that it could lead to Martin being out for a week or two."
